- /* This is the CD-audio control API for Simple DirectMedia Layer */
-
- import SDL_types;
-
- extern(C):
-
- /* In order to use these functions, SDL_Init() must have been called
- with the SDL_INIT_CDROM flag. This causes SDL to scan the system
- for CD-ROM drives, and load appropriate drivers.
- */
-
- /* The maximum number of CD-ROM tracks on a disk */
- const int SDL_MAX_TRACKS = 99;
-
- /* The types of CD-ROM track possible */
- const uint SDL_AUDIO_TRACK = 0x00;
- const uint SDL_DATA_TRACK = 0x04;
-
- /* The possible states which a CD-ROM drive can be in. */
- alias int CDstatus;
- enum {
- CD_TRAYEMPTY,
- CD_STOPPED,
- CD_PLAYING,
- CD_PAUSED,
- CD_ERROR = -1
- }
-
- /* Given a status, returns true if there's a disk in the drive */
- bit CD_INDRIVE(int status) { return status > 0; }
-
- struct SDL_CDtrack {
- Uint8 id; /* Track number */
- Uint8 type; /* Data or audio track */
- Uint16 unused;
- Uint32 length; /* Length, in frames, of this track */
- Uint32 offset; /* Offset, in frames, from start of disk */
- }
-
- /* This structure is only current as of the last call to SDL_CDStatus() */
- struct SDL_CD {
- int id; /* Private drive identifier */
- CDstatus status; /* Current drive status */
-
- /* The rest of this structure is only valid if there's a CD in drive */
- int numtracks; /* Number of tracks on disk */
- int cur_track; /* Current track position */
- int cur_frame; /* Current frame offset within current track */
- SDL_CDtrack track[SDL_MAX_TRACKS+1];
- }
-
- /* Conversion functions from frames to Minute/Second/Frames and vice versa */
- const uint CD_FPS = 75;
- void FRAMES_TO_MSF(int f, out int M, out int S, out int F)
- {
- int value = f;
- F = value % CD_FPS;
- value /= CD_FPS;
- S = value % 60;
- value /= 60;
- M = value;
- }
-
- int MSF_TO_FRAMES(int M, int S, int F)
- {
- return M * 60 * CD_FPS + S * CD_FPS + F;
- }

- /* CD-audio API functions: */
-
- /* Returns the number of CD-ROM drives on the system, or -1 if
- SDL_Init() has not been called with the SDL_INIT_CDROM flag.
- */
- int SDL_CDNumDrives();
-
- /* Returns a human-readable, system-dependent identifier for the CD-ROM.
- Example:
- "/dev/cdrom"
- "E:"
- "/dev/disk/ide/1/master"
- */
- char * SDL_CDName(int drive);
-
- /* Opens a CD-ROM drive for access. It returns a drive handle on success,
- or NULL if the drive was invalid or busy. This newly opened CD-ROM
- becomes the default CD used when other CD functions are passed a NULL
- CD-ROM handle.
- Drives are numbered starting with 0. Drive 0 is the system default CD-ROM.
- */
- SDL_CD * SDL_CDOpen(int drive);
-
- /* This function returns the current status of the given drive.
- If the drive has a CD in it, the table of contents of the CD and current
- play position of the CD will be stored in the SDL_CD structure.
- */
- CDstatus SDL_CDStatus(SDL_CD *cdrom);
-
- /* Play the given CD starting at 'start_track' and 'start_frame' for 'ntracks'
- tracks and 'nframes' frames. If both 'ntrack' and 'nframe' are 0, play
- until the end of the CD. This function will skip data tracks.
- This function should only be called after calling SDL_CDStatus() to
- get track information about the CD.
- For example:
- // Play entire CD:
- if ( CD_INDRIVE(SDL_CDStatus(cdrom)) )
- SDL_CDPlayTracks(cdrom, 0, 0, 0, 0);
- // Play last track:
- if ( CD_INDRIVE(SDL_CDStatus(cdrom)) ) {
- SDL_CDPlayTracks(cdrom, cdrom->numtracks-1, 0, 0, 0);
- }
- // Play first and second track and 10 seconds of third track:
- if ( CD_INDRIVE(SDL_CDStatus(cdrom)) )
- SDL_CDPlayTracks(cdrom, 0, 0, 2, 10);
-
- This function returns 0, or -1 if there was an error.
- */
- int SDL_CDPlayTracks(SDL_CD *cdrom,
- int start_track, int start_frame, int ntracks, int nframes);
-
- /* Play the given CD starting at 'start' frame for 'length' frames.
- It returns 0, or -1 if there was an error.
- */
- int SDL_CDPlay(SDL_CD *cdrom, int start, int length);
-
- /* Pause play -- returns 0, or -1 on error */
- int SDL_CDPause(SDL_CD *cdrom);
-
- /* Resume play -- returns 0, or -1 on error */
- int SDL_CDResume(SDL_CD *cdrom);
-
- /* Stop play -- returns 0, or -1 on error */
- int SDL_CDStop(SDL_CD *cdrom);
-
- /* Eject CD-ROM -- returns 0, or -1 on error */
- int SDL_CDEject(SDL_CD *cdrom);
-
- /* Closes the handle for the CD-ROM drive */
- void SDL_CDClose(SDL_CD *cdrom);
